In an appearance on The O'Reilly Factor, Fox News political analyst Brit Hume argued that current GOP president front-runner Newt Gingrich would be a dream contender for President Barack Obama because, well, he totes a trainload of baggage. Here is a partial transcript from Mediaite:
βIt seems clear they would rather run against anyone but [Mitt] Romney,β Hume told host Bill OβReilly, particularly because their attacks had been aimed at him.

OβReilly asked him to compare that to whether the Obama campaign would like to run against Gingrich, to which he replied enthusiastically, βWould they ever! And with good reason.β He noted that Gingrich was βthe only Speaker in history to be sanctioned for an ethics violation,β and that after that scandal was over, βhe was the object of a mutiny within the Republican ranks in the Houseβ and was βultimately forced to resign as Speaker and resign from Congress itself.β
That history, Hume argued, will be new to young voters and have a significant impact.
After the charade of fallen GOP presidential candidates, the Obama campaign will likely be ready for anyone the party offers up. It's already looking as if President Obama will have four more years to finish up his work on that "hopey-changey stuff."
